Mountain biking is a sport that requires a lot of gear: bikes, helmets, shoes, tools, spare parts, and more For serious mountain bikers, having a dedicated space to store and transport all of this equipment is essential This is where a van conversion comes in MTB van conversion is the process of turning a regular van into a custom-built space designed specifically to store and transport mountain biking gear
There are many benefits to converting a van for mountain biking purposes One of the main advantages is the ability to have all of your gear in one central location No more digging through a messy garage or cramming everything into the back of a car With a van conversion, you can have designated spaces for all of your gear, making it easy to stay organized and prepared for your next ride.
Another benefit of a van conversion is the convenience it offers when traveling to different biking locations Instead of having to pack and unpack your gear every time you go on a biking trip, you can simply load everything into your van and hit the road This makes spontaneous biking adventures much easier to plan and execute.
Additionally, a van conversion provides a comfortable space to relax and unwind after a long day of riding Many van conversions include sleeping areas, kitchenettes, and storage for food and other essentials This means you can spend more time on the trails and less time worrying about finding accommodations or dining options.
When it comes to converting a van for mountain biking purposes, there are a few key things to consider The first step is choosing the right van for your needs Popular options for van conversions include the Mercedes Sprinter, Ford Transit, and Dodge Promaster These vans offer plenty of space for gear and customization options for creating your ideal biking setup.

This is where you can get creative and tailor the space to fit your specific needs Consider things like bike storage, tool storage, seating areas, and sleeping arrangements Many van conversions include custom-built cabinets and shelving to maximize storage space and keep gear organized.
When it comes to outfitting your van with the necessary amenities, there are endless possibilities Some mountain bikers opt for a simple setup with basic storage and sleeping areas, while others go all out with full kitchens, bathrooms, and entertainment systems The key is to prioritize the features that are most important to you and your biking lifestyle.
One important aspect of a van conversion is insulation Proper insulation will help regulate temperature inside the van, keeping it cool in the summer and warm in the winter This is particularly important for mountain bikers who may be traveling to different climates and need to stay comfortable no matter the weather.
Another crucial component of a van conversion is electrical systems Many van conversions include solar panels and batteries to power lights, appliances, and devices This allows you to stay off the grid for extended periods of time without having to worry about running out of power.
Of course, safety is also an important consideration when converting a van for mountain biking purposes Make sure to install secure locks on doors and windows, and consider adding a security system or GPS tracking device for added peace of mind It’s also a good idea to have a fully stocked first aid kit on board in case of emergencies.
